A few people see to be unsure of why the flower beds were removed in the first place.

That was done in order to accommodate the market stalls on Broadway on a temporary basis whilst the new "pavilions" were being built after they'd knocked down the old market.

Why they couldn't have built the new pavilions first is beyond me. That would have also helped the paving slabs to stay in place as they were laid before there was anything to lay them up against so it's no wondr they wandered.
